Abstract

Chitosan is one of the polymers that is being developed in the form of
nanoparticles. Chitosan is obtained from the alkaline deacetylation of chitin,
which can be found in the shells of blood clams. Meanwhile, chitosan
nanoparticles can be prepared based on the ionic gelation of chitosan with
tripolyphosphate anions. This paper present the study of chitosan that obtained
from shells of blood calms. It also studied the effect of chitosan:NaTPP ratio and
stirring speed to the particle size of chitosan nanoparticles. In order to determine
the degree of deacetylation (DD), an analysis based on FTIR spectroscopy was
performed. The characterization of chitosan nanoparticles was evaluated by an
analysis based on UV-Vis spectroscopy and Particle Size Analyzer (PSA). The
degree of deacetylation (DD) obtained during the formation of nanochitosan was
99%. The result of the UV-Vis test for nanochitosan particle size increased from
1:1 ratio variation with a rotation speed of 500 rpm to 5:1 at a rotation speed of
900 rpm. The size of the nanoparticles obtained in the 5:1 sample with a strring
speed of 700 rpm was 200,8 nm. While the size of the nanoparticles obtained in
the 5:1 sample with a stirring speed of 900 rpm is 332,4 nm by testing using a
Particle Size Analyzer (PSA).
